The Comprehensive Guide to Composite Door Restoration
Composite doors have actually become a popular choice for house owners due to their sturdiness and aesthetic appeal. Made from a mix of products such as wood, PVC, and insulating foam, they offer remarkable benefits over conventional wood exterior doors. However, gradually and with exposure to the aspects, even the most robust composite doors may reveal signs of wear and tear. This guide intends to light up the process of composite door restoration, allowing property owners to revive their entrances.

Comprehending Composite Doors
Before diving into restoration approaches, it is vital to understand what composite doors are made from and why they are favored.
Composition of Composite Doors:
- Core Materials: A mix of strong wood and an insulating foam core provides strength and energy effectiveness.
- External Layer: Typically built of a durable, weather-resistant skin made from products like PVC, fiberglass, or lumber.
- Support: Steel and aluminum reinforcements can be included to enhance security and toughness.
Benefits of Composite Doors:
- Durability: Resistant to warping, breaking, or swelling, they can stand up to extreme climate condition.
- Energy Efficiency: Composite doors typically bear an energy ranking, ensuring they help in reducing heating expenses.
- Low Maintenance: Unlike conventional wood doors, composite doors need minimal maintenance.
- Versatile Design: Available in different styles, colors, and finishes to match varied tastes.
Signs Your Composite Door Needs Restoration
House owners must periodically inspect their composite doors for typical signs of wear. Restoration might be essential if several of the following indications are present:
- Fading and Discoloration: Exposure to sunshine can result in a loss of color and vibrancy.
- Scratches and Scuffs: Everyday wear and tear, together with unexpected bumps, can mar the surface area.
- Dents: Heavy objects can result in dents that impact both the door's visual appeals and performance.
- Sealing Issues: Signs of drafts or water leakages might indicate that the seals and hinges require attention.
The Composite Door Restoration Process
Restoring a composite door might appear a difficult task, however with the right tools and approach, it can be a workable and fulfilling undertaking.
Step-by-Step Restoration Guide:
Gather Tools and Materials:
- Soft fabrics and sponges
- Detergent or mild cleaner
- Sandpaper (fine-grade)
- Paint or wood stain (if needed)
- Sealant or weather stripping
- Screwdriver
- Touch-up paint (for scratches and scuffs)
Cleaning the Door:
- Begin by thoroughly cleaning the door with a mix of detergent and warm water to eliminate dirt and gunk.
- Use a soft fabric or sponge to carefully scrub the surface. Rinse with tidy water and let it dry entirely.
Evaluating Damage:
- Inspect the door for deep scratches, damages, or a damaged finish.
- For deep scratches, think about utilizing touch-up paint or wood filler to even out the surface.
Sanding and Smoothing:
- If the door surface area is rough or if paint has actually started to peel, utilize fine-grade sandpaper to smooth out the location.
- Avoid over-sanding, as this can damage the door's external layer.
Using Paint or Stain:
- For stained doors, apply a fresh coat of paint or wood stain that matches the initial finish.
- Use even strokes and let the very first coat dry before using a second coat if needed.
Sealing the Edges:
- Inspect the weather condition stripping and seals around the door. If they are damaged, remove the old product and change it with brand-new weather stripping or sealant to guarantee the door stays energy efficient and secure.
Final Inspection:
- Once all repairs and repairs are done, perform a last inspection to ensure whatever functions efficiently. Check the locking system, door swing, and seals.
FAQs About Composite Door Restoration
Q1: How frequently should I restore my composite door?
A: It's a good idea to inspect your composite door a minimum of as soon as a year for indications of wear. Restoration requirements can differ based upon environmental direct exposure, however regular maintenance can prolong its life expectancy.
Q2: Can I paint my composite door?
A: Yes, composite doors can be painted. It is essential to use high-quality exterior paint that is suitable for the product. Always follow the producer's standards.
Q3: What if my composite door is beyond repair?
A: If serious damage has actually happened-- such as fractures through the core or comprehensive warping-- replacing the door might be the very best choice. Speak with a professional to assess the condition.
Q4: Is professional restoration required?
A: Many property owners can successfully restore their doors using DIY strategies. However, for substantial damage or if you are unsure about the process, seeking advice from a professional may be the very best option.
Q5: How can I prevent my composite door from degrading?
A: Regular cleansing and maintenance are essential. Furthermore, ensuring that seals are undamaged and utilizing protective finishings can assist reduce the effect of weather condition on your door.
